한국어에서 웹 컴포넌트 을 사용하는 예와 영어로 번역
{-}
-
Colloquial
-
Ecclesiastic
-
Ecclesiastic
-
Programming
-
Computer
웹 컴포넌트 - React.
이제 여러분의 앱은 웹 컴포넌트의 강력함을 손에 넣었습니다!
웹 컴포넌트는 다음과 같이 4개의 부분으로 구성되어 있습니다.
현재 크로스 브라우징 웹 컴포넌트를 사용하는 가장 쉬운 방법.
웹 컴포넌트는 종종 강제성을 띠는 API를 열어놓고 있습니다.
Combinations with other parts of speech
이게 전부입니다. 이제 여러분의 앱은 웹 컴포넌트의 강력함을 손에 넣었습니다!
특히 웹 컴포넌트를 배포하는데 이상적인 방법입니다.
이러한 기술들을 함께 사용하면 imports는 웹 컴포넌트를 위한 include이 됩니다.
웹 컴포넌트 표준은 여러분이 이러한 일들을 하는데 도움을 주도록 디자인되었습니다.
예를 들어, video라는 웹 컴포넌트는 play()나 pause()라는 함수를 열어놓고 있을 것입니다.
Org - 웹 컴포넌트 예제, 튜토리얼 등의 정보를 포함하는 사이트.
많은 사람이 공통으로 착각하는 부분 중 하나로, 웹 컴포넌트는 “className”이 아닌 “class”를 사용합니다.
웹 컴포넌트는 여전히 혁신의 상태에 있으며 그를 둘러싼 도구들도 그렇습니다.
이것이 언제 HTML/자바스크립트를 사용할지와 언제 웹 컴포넌트를 사용할지를 결정하여야 하는 것을 의미할까요?
웹 컴포넌트는 기본적으로 Firefox (버전 63), Chrome, 및 Opera 에서 지원됩니다.
Shadow DOM은 주로 웹 컴포넌트의 범위 지정 변수 및 CSS용으로 설계된 브라우저 기술입니다.
특히 컴포넌트의 내부 구조를 정의할 때 편리하며 그 이유로 은 웹 컴포넌트 클럽으로 입성하게되었습니다.
Hybrids - 오픈 소스 웹 컴포넌트 라이브러리. class 와 this 문법보다 일반 객체와 순수 함수를 선호합니다.
제가 이전에 이야기한 것과 같이 Polymer는 모던 브라우저들에서 웹 컴포넌트의 사용을 가능하게 하는 polyfill 및 sugar 라이브러리입니다.
이러한 웹 컴포넌트의 강제성을 띠는 API에 접근하기 위해서, DOM 노드에 직접 ref를 지정하는 것이 필요할 수 있습니다.
특히 컴포넌트의 내부 구조를 정의할 때 편리하며 그 이유로 <template>은 웹 컴포넌트 클럽으로 입성하게되었습니다.
Hybrids - 오픈 소스 웹 컴포넌트 라이브러리. class 와 this 문법보다 일반 객체와 순수 함수를 선호합니다.
웹 컴포넌트의 4가지 부분은 함께 동작하도록 디자인되었으나 웹 컴포넌트 중 사용하고 싶은 부분을 선택적으로 사용하는 것 또한 가능합니다.
주목: 만약 여러분이 웹 컴포넌트가 처음이라면, 그것들이 제공하는 웹 플랫폼의 기능들에 대한 환상적인 문서들을 읽어보기를 권합니다.
웹 컴포넌트는 다음 문제들을 해결하는 것을 목표로 합니다 - 세 가지 주요 기술들로 구성되며, 재사용을 원하는 어느곳이든 코드 충돌에 대한 걱정이 없는 캡슐화된 기능을 갖춘 다용도의 커스텀 엘리먼트를 생성하기 위해 함께 사용될 수 있습니다.
Lt;slot> 자신만의 마크업으로 채울 수 있는 웹 컴포넌트 내부의 placeholder 입니다. 별도의 DOM 트리로 생성하고 함께 보여줄 수 있게 해줍니다.
서드 파티 웹 컴포넌트를 사용 중이라면, 가장 좋은 해결방법은 웹 컴포넌트의 래퍼로서 동작하는 React 컴포넌트를 작성하는 것입니다.
커스텀 엘리먼트 사용하기 간단한 웹 컴포넌트를 생성하는 커스텀 엘리먼트의 기능을 사용하는 방법과 라이프사이클 콜백 및 그 외 고급 기능들을 보여주는 가이드입니다.
함께 보기 웹 컴포넌트는 그 기능을 나머지 코드로부터 캡슐화하여 재사용 가능한 커스텀 엘리먼트를 생성하고 웹 앱에서 활용할 수 있도록 해주는 다양한 기술들의 모음입니다.